FAFCC Wins National Award for State Funds Grant Program
We’ve got some exciting news to share—FAFCC has been nationally recognized for the incredible work of our State Funds Grant Program!
On September 25th, the American Society of Association Executives (ASAE) presented FAFCC with the 2025 Power of Associations Summit Award—their highest honor—for the impact of our grant program in strengthening Florida’s healthcare safety net.
Why this award matters
Our State Funds Grant Program was designed to do something simple but powerful: give clinics across Florida the resources they need to care for more people. With the support of the Florida Legislature and Department of Health, FAFCC secured $9.5 million in recurring state funds, plus two additional $3 million appropriations to expand dental and mental health services.
That funding translates directly into action—clinics can:
-
Hire support staff so volunteer doctors can focus on patients
-
Purchase vital equipment
-
Extend clinic hours to cut down on wait times
And because accountability is at the heart of the program, every dollar is tied to real results for real people.
The impact so far
The numbers from last year alone tell the story:
-
97 clinics cared for 242,573 uninsured Floridians
-
More than 574,000 visits, including nearly 78,000 dental appointments and 32,000 mental health visits
-
$266 million in care delivered—that’s a return of $21 for every $1 invested
